As of June 2026, Arden, North Carolina has 5 publicly accessible EV charging stations with 18 charging ports. Non-Networked operates 60% of stations in the area, followed by Blink Network at 20% — part of North Carolina's 2,003 stations statewide.

All 18 ports are Level 2 chargers, which typically deliver a full charge in 4 to 8 hours — well suited for workplace, shopping, and overnight charging. Learn more in our EV connector types guide. View national charging statistics for broader context.
